Buying Guide for 3D Printing UV Light

Understanding the Importance of UV Light in 3D Printing

When I first started exploring 3D printing, I quickly learned that UV light plays a crucial role in curing resin. This process transforms liquid resin into solid objects, enabling high precision and intricate details. Understanding how UV light works in this context has been invaluable to my 3D printing journey.

Types of UV Lights

There are several types of UV lights available, and each serves a different purpose in the 3D printing process. I found it essential to differentiate between LED UV lights and traditional UV lamps. LED lights tend to be more energy-efficient and have a longer lifespan, while traditional lamps may provide a broader spectrum of UV light. Knowing the differences helped me make an informed decision based on my specific printing needs.

Wavelength Considerations

The effectiveness of UV light also depends on the wavelength. I learned that most UV resins cure best under wavelengths around 405 nm. I made sure to check the specifications of the UV light I was considering to ensure it matched the needs of my chosen resin. This detail significantly impacted the quality of my prints.

Safety Features

Safety is a priority when working with UV light. I made sure to look for models that include safety features such as timers and automatic shut-off mechanisms. Using UV light requires caution, and having these features eased my concerns about overexposure while working on my projects.
